    Default Tell where I should put it !

    Hi guys - my Logo 400 SE build is still proceeding (very slowly due to other commitments!). Just wondering where you guys would suggest I mount my spektrum rx and the little remote receiver?

    Doesn't seem to be much mention in the manual regarding electronics other than a picture showing the esc mounted on it's side above the battery and the mini vbar just above the tail boom.

    with the frames the way they are there doesn't seem to be a lot of other spots for placing extra bits of electronic!

    could some kind soul post a pic of how they have fixed all their electronic?

    Thanks for those pics P4ddy - are they all 400's? I don't have enough room to put the AR6200 RX next to the Mini v-bar on the top of the tail boom, and I also don't have enough room inside the frame at the back next to the tail servo (which is a std size Savox)....all I can think of doing it mounting the RX on the outside of the frame just below the lower bolts that fix the tail boom in, and then run the remote RX round the other side of the frame.

    How important it is to mount the vbar in the centre of the 'gyro tray' area? is it OK to mount it up against one side?
